摘要
The planar dihydroxo-bridged [Cu-2(dpyam)(2)(mu-OH)(2)I-2].2H(2)O (1) and the roof-shaped trihydroxo-bridged [Cu-2(dpyam)(2)(mu-OH)(3)]Cl. 3H(2)O (2) (in which dpyam = di-2-pyridylamine) dinuclear copper(II) compounds have been synthesized and their crystal structures determined by X-ray crystallographic methods. All of compounds are being centrosymmetric molecule. Compound 1 contains a dinuclear [I(dpyam)Cu(mu-OH)(2)Cu(dpyam)I](+) unit with a strictly planar CuO2 network, dihedral angle between the CuO2 planes of 180degrees. Each copper(II) ion is in a tetrahedrally distorted square pyramidal coordination geometry of the CuN2O2I chromophore with a dihedral angle 19.3degrees between the CuN2 and CuO2 planes. In the dinuclear [(dpyam)Cu(mu-OH)(3)Cu(dpyam)](+) unit of compound 2, the triply bridged Cu(II) ions show a distorted square pyramidal coordination. The fifth apical ligand is a longer bonded bridging OH- group, at distance of 2.433(4) Angstrom, which joins the basal CuN2O2 planes in a roof-shaped configuration with a dihedral angle of 142.5degrees. The Cu-Cu distance is 2.803(7) Angstrom. (C) 2004 Elsevier Ltd. All rights reserved.
